In the 2026 Malaysian regulatory framework, the integration of Smoke Spill Fans and Air Handling Units (AHU) is a critical life-safety protocol. Governed by MS 1780:2017/2026 and the Uniform Building By-Laws (UBBL) 2026, the system must ensure that during a fire, comfort-cooling assets (AHUs) do not interfere with the active extraction of toxic smoke (Smoke Spill Fans).

The integration operates on a synchronized "Kill-Signal" and "Kick-Signal" protocol interlocked with the building's Fire Alarm Monitoring System (FAMS).
The Kill-Signal (AHU): Upon detection of smoke by the Duct Smoke Detectors, the AHU must trigger an Automatic Fire Signal AHU Shut-off. This prevents the unit from acting as a "smoke pump" that recirculates toxic fumes throughout the fire compartments.
The Kick-Signal (Smoke Spill): Simultaneously, the Smoke Spill Fan receives a signal to ramp up to 100% capacity. It must extract a minimum of 10 Air Changes Per Hour (ACH) as per MS 1780.
Interlock Integrity: These signals must be hard-wired to the Variable Speed Drive (VSD). Software-only interlocks via a Building Management System (BMS) are typically rejected during a BOMBA Safety Permit audit.
For the smoke spill fan to extract effectively, it often shares ductwork or plenums with the AHU system. This requires specialized hardware to maintain fire compartmentation.
| Component | Integration Requirement | Engineering Purpose |
| Motorized Fire Dampers | MS 558:2024 Certified | Seals off the comfort ducting to focus 100% of the fan's suction on the fire zone. |
| Make-Up Air Interlock | Motorized Louvers / Fans | Automatically opens to introduce replacement air, preventing a vacuum that traps occupants. |
| Fire-Rated (FR) Cabling | MS 2116 Class C | Ensures the integration signals survive high-heat events during the fire. |
| High-Temp Fan Motor | Class H (250°C for 120min) | Ensures the spill fan continues to run while standard AHU motors are shut down. |
A common integration failure is creating a "vacuum effect." MS 1780 and MS 1472 specify that the smoke spill extraction must not make escape doors impossible to open.
Maximum Force: The door-opening force must not exceed 110 Newtons.
Balance: If the Smoke Spill Fan is too powerful and the Make-Up Air is insufficient, the negative pressure will "lock" occupants in the fire zone. EKG engineers conduct Static Pressure Calculations to ensure this balance is maintained.
To secure the building's Fire Certificate (FC), the integration must pass a physical witness test by a BOMBA officer:
Smoke Visualization Test: Using non-toxic smoke bombs to verify the AHU stops recirculating and the spill fan successfully extracts the smoke.
Damper Fail-Safe Audit: Verification that all motorized dampers revert to their required state (closed for AHU, open for Spill Fan) upon loss of mains power.
Digital Twin Update: All integration logs and response times are uploaded to the building’s Digital Birth Certificate (LOD 500) for the mandatory 5-year periodic audit.
